Customers ask for the evidence before regulators do
Under the EU Battery Regulation, EV, LMT, and industrial batteries over 2 kWh placed on the market from 18 February 2027 need a battery passport, and supply-chain due-diligence obligations apply from 18 August 2027 for cobalt, natural graphite, lithium, and nickel. The source evidence for both sits with suppliers today, and buyers already ask for it during qualification.
Battery passport fields are owed at market placement, but the source documents live in supplier emails and shared drives.
Due-diligence records have to identify upstream actors in the supply chain, and third-party verifiers will ask how each record was reviewed.
A material substitution changes the evidence trail mid-qualification, and no one flags the stale declarations.
